#fd572f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d572f is composed of 99.2% red, 34.1%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.6%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 11.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58.8%. #fd572f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ae5e with #fb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fd572f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fd572f has RGB values of R:253, G:87,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.81,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16602927.

Shades and Tints of #fd572f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060100 is the darkest color, while #fff4f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d572f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9290 is the less saturated color, while #fd572f is the most saturated one.
